Aspen

Managed ByMezzino / Aspen Student Life
AddressBallymun Road, Dublin 11, D11 ETF7

Aspen is a purpose-built student residence on Ballymun Road in Dublin 11, managed by Mezzino. It is the closest thing to a purpose-built DCU-adjacent residence in Dublin, sitting 1.6 km from Dublin City University, a 20-minute walk or a very short bus journey.

The building offers a solid range of shared en suite options and private studios, all with bills included and fast WiFi. The gym is included free of charge in the rent, which matters in a city where standalone gym memberships are not cheap. The communal setup, which includes a cinema room, games room, rooftop terrace, and chill-out lounge, is designed to help students build friendships without having to go far.

Aspen is a good fit for students who want somewhere that feels like a proper student community without being in the dead center of the city. Dublin 11 is more residential, which some students prefer, and the bus connections into the city center are straightforward.

Room Types

Room TypeDescription
4-Bed EnsuitePrivate room with ensuite bathroom in a 4-student shared apartment. Shared kitchen and living area. More intimate flat setup.
6-Bed EnsuitePrivate ensuite room in a 6-student shared apartment. Good balance of community and privacy.
7-Bed EnsuitePrivate ensuite room in a 7-student apartment. Larger flat, great for students who like a busy social dynamic at home.
Classic StudioFully self-contained studio apartment with no shared living spaces. Best for students who prefer full independence.

What's Included in Your Rent

All bills are included at Aspen: high-speed WiFi, electricity, water, gas, and heating. Gym access is included in the rent with no membership fee required. Rooms are fully furnished with a bed, study desk and chair, wardrobe, and private en suite bathroom. Weekly prices start from approximately €273 per week for the 2025/26 academic year, with contracts available from 37 to 41 weeks depending on the room type.

Facilities and Amenities

  1. On-site gym with bikes, treadmills, rowing machines, and weights (included free)
  2. Cinema room
  3. Games room
  4. Communal TV lounge and chill-out spaces
  5. Rooftop terrace
  6. Quiet study areas
  7. Group study rooms
  8. Bike storage
  9. Laundry room
  10. Post and parcel collection
  11. 24/7 CCTV and on-site management team
  12. Secure key fob access

Location and Getting Around

Ballymun Road runs between the city edge and Dublin Airport, putting Aspen in a genuinely convenient position for students arriving from abroad. Dublin City University is 1.6 km away, roughly a 20-minute walk or a very short bus ride. TU Dublin and Trinity College Dublin are reachable by public transport. Dorset College and St. Patrick's College Drumcondra are also nearby.

Bus stops are directly outside the building on Ballymun Road, including Shangan Road and Civic Centre stops. Glasnevin, with its botanical gardens and coffee scene, is a short bus ride. The National Botanic Gardens are 3 km away. Croke Park is accessible from the area.

Pricing and Booking

Weekly prices at Aspen start from approximately €273 per week for the 2025/26 academic year, with contracts starting from 37 weeks. Higher-spec rooms run to approximately €331 per week. All bills, including WiFi, gas, electricity, water, and heating, are included. Free cancellation is available within 7 days of booking confirmation, and release from contract is possible if a university offer is not received.

Who Is This Residence Best For?

Aspen is the obvious first choice for students at Dublin City University. It is also well-suited to students at TU Dublin, Dorset College, or St. Patrick's College Drumcondra. Students who want to avoid the higher rents of city-center Dublin 8 or Dublin 7 residences while still getting a modern, fully managed PBSA building will find Aspen a strong value option.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How far is Aspen from Dublin City University?

DCU is 1.6 km from Aspen on Ballymun Road, approximately a 20-minute walk or a very short bus journey. Several bus stops are located directly outside the building.

Q: Is the gym free at Aspen Dublin?

Yes. Gym access is included in the weekly rent at no additional cost. The gym includes bikes, treadmills, rowing machines, and weights.

Q: What are the weekly prices at Aspen Dublin?

Prices for the 2025/26 academic year start from approximately €273 per week, rising to around €331 per week for higher-spec rooms. All bills are included. Contract lengths start from 37 weeks.

Q: Does Aspen offer studio apartments?

Yes. Aspen offers Classic Studio apartments for students who want a fully self-contained space with no shared living areas. Shared ensuite options in 4-, 6-, and 7-bed flats are also available.

Q: What is the cancellation policy at Aspen?

Free cancellation is available within 7 days of booking confirmation. Cancellation is also possible if a university place or visa is not secured, subject to providing the relevant documentation
